Market Analysis: A Sector Poised for Significant Expansion

The global market for Maternal Pertussis Vaccine for Newborn Protection is on a robust growth trajectory. Valued at approximately US$ 5,964 million in 2025, the market is projected to reach an impressive US$ 7,562 million by 2032, growing at a steady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 3.5% . This growth is underpinned by a critical global health priority: protecting the most vulnerable—newborn infants—from the severe risks of whooping cough (pertussis) before they are old enough to be directly vaccinated.

In 2024, global production volume reached an estimated 350 million doses, reflecting the immense scale of immunization programs worldwide. The average global market price hovers around US$ 16 per dose, a figure influenced by large-volume public procurement tenders. The market encompasses both whole-cell (wP) and acellular (aP) vaccines, with acellular versions, known for their improved safety profiles, being the dominant focus in developed nations. The effectiveness of these vaccines ranges from 71% to 85%, making them a cornerstone of public health strategy.

Key Development Trends Shaping the Industry

Several powerful trends are defining the future of this market:

  1. The Rise of Maternal Immunization: The single most significant trend is the global health community’s endorsement of vaccinating pregnant women (with Tdap vaccines). This strategy provides passive immunity to the newborn, offering protection during the first vulnerable months of life. This recommendation has transformed the target demographic and is a primary demand driver in mature markets like North America and Europe.
  2. Shift Toward Combination Vaccines: There is a clear preference for combination formulations such as DTaP (diphtheria, tetanus, and acellular pertussis) and Tdap (tetanus, diphtheria, and acellular pertussis for adolescents and adults). These products simplify complex national immunization schedules, reduce the number of injections, and improve compliance rates, making them highly attractive to healthcare providers and public health officials.
  3. Technological Advancement in Production: The industry is witnessing continuous innovation in acellular vaccine production. Manufacturers are focusing on optimizing antigen yield, purity, and stability. Research into novel adjuvants aims to enhance and prolong immunity, potentially reducing the need for frequent boosters.
  4. Expanding Reach in Developing Regions: While developed markets focus on boosters and maternal programs, the most significant opportunity for volume growth lies in developing regions where pertussis remains endemic. Expanding childhood immunization coverage through global initiatives like Gavi, the Vaccine Alliance, is driving sustained demand and opening new markets for manufacturers.

Industry Prospects and Future Opportunities

Looking ahead, the prospects for the maternal pertussis vaccine market are exceptionally promising. The market is characterized by high barriers to entry, including complex R&D, stringent regulatory oversight, and the need for advanced manufacturing capabilities. This creates a stable competitive landscape dominated by key players such as Sanofi Pasteur, GSK, and several prominent Chinese biological institutes like Wuhan Institute and Walvax Biotechnology.

Opportunities for growth and innovation are abundant:

  • Product Differentiation: Developing vaccines with improved safety profiles, longer-lasting immunity, or easier deployment (e.g., thermo-stable formulations) offers a significant competitive edge.
  • Supply Chain Resilience: Manufacturers that can guarantee reliable, high-quality supply chains, particularly for global tenders, are well-positioned for long-term contracts.
  • Strategic Partnerships: Collaborations with governments and international organizations to increase vaccination coverage in underserved regions present both a public health imperative and a commercial opportunity.
